It is still Android so you can sideload a different launcher (such as Nova) but they most likely won't work with a remote/controller (you'd have to use a mouse+keyboard). There are a couple launchers meant for Android TV that are a little customizable but nothing compared to the customizability of normal Android launchers.

I love Android TV but I do wish it was more customizable (at least let me change the wallpaper!).
